Quick Sausage And Vegetable Skillet

A skillet provides one of the easiest ways to make chicken sausage dinner ideas. Slice the sausage into coins, then brown both sides in a large skillet. Remove the sausage and cook chopped onions, bell peppers, zucchini, and garlic.

Return the sausage to the pan and season everything with Italian herbs. Add a small splash of chicken broth if the vegetables need moisture. Finally, finish the dish with fresh parsley and grated Parmesan.

This meal works especially well when you need dinner within thirty minutes. You can also serve it over rice, couscous, or roasted potatoes.

Sausage And Potato Dinner

Potatoes create a filling base for simple chicken sausage dinner ideas. Cut baby potatoes into small pieces so they cook quickly. Roast them with olive oil, garlic, paprika, and black pepper.

Add sliced chicken sausage during the final part of roasting. This allows the sausage to brown without drying out. Toss in green beans or broccoli for extra vegetables.

For extra flavor, serve the finished meal with a mustard yogurt sauce. The creamy sauce balances the roasted potatoes and savory sausage.

Sausage, Peppers, And Onions

Few combinations taste as naturally satisfying as sausage, peppers, and onions. Sauté sliced onions until soft, then add colorful bell peppers. Cook until the vegetables develop lightly browned edges.

Add sliced sausage and Italian seasoning. Serve the mixture inside toasted rolls for a quick sandwich. Alternatively, spoon it over rice for a complete bowl.

These chicken sausage dinner ideas can also become a meal-prep favorite. Store individual portions in airtight containers and refrigerate them for several days.

Chicken Sausage Dinner Ideas With Pasta

Creamy Garlic Sausage Pasta

Creamy pasta makes one of the most comforting chicken sausage dinner ideas. Begin by browning sliced sausage in a large skillet. Set it aside while you prepare the sauce.

Cook minced garlic briefly in the same pan. Add milk, cream, or a combination of both. Stir in Parmesan cheese and black pepper until the sauce becomes smooth.

Add cooked penne, rotini, or fettuccine. Return the sausage and toss everything together. Add spinach during the final minute so it wilts without becoming mushy.

Tomato Basil Sausage Pasta

Tomato sauce creates a lighter alternative to creamy pasta. Brown sliced chicken sausage, then add crushed tomatoes and Italian seasoning. Simmer the sauce for several minutes.

Stir in cooked pasta and fresh basil. Add mozzarella or Parmesan if you want a richer finish. A small amount of red pepper flakes can provide gentle heat.

This recipe works with almost any short pasta. Therefore, it provides an easy way to use leftover ingredients from your pantry.

Pesto Sausage Pasta With Vegetables

Pesto gives chicken sausage dinner ideas a bright, herb-filled flavor. Cook pasta according to the package directions, then reserve some cooking water.

Brown sliced sausage while the pasta cooks. Add cherry tomatoes, spinach, and zucchini to the same skillet. Toss in the pasta and several spoonfuls of pesto.

Use reserved pasta water to loosen the sauce. Finish with Parmesan and toasted pine nuts. The result tastes fresh without requiring a complicated sauce.

Chicken Sausage Dinner Ideas With Rice

Sausage And Rice Skillet

Rice absorbs savory flavors beautifully, making it ideal for chicken sausage dinner ideas. Cook onions and garlic in a large skillet. Add sliced sausage and let the edges brown.

Stir in cooked rice, peas, carrots, and corn. Season with paprika, garlic powder, black pepper, and a little soy sauce. Mix everything until hot.

You can also use leftover rice for this meal. In fact, chilled cooked rice often works especially well because it stays firm during reheating.

Mediterranean Sausage Rice Bowl

Create a Mediterranean-inspired bowl with sliced chicken sausage, rice, cucumber, tomatoes, olives, and spinach. Add crumbled feta for a salty finish.

For the dressing, combine lemon juice, olive oil, garlic, and dried oregano. Drizzle it over each bowl before serving.

These chicken sausage dinner ideas work well for meal preparation because you can store each ingredient separately. Then, assemble a fresh bowl whenever you need dinner.

Spicy Sausage Cajun Rice

Cajun seasoning can quickly transform chicken sausage into a bold dinner. Cook onions, celery, and bell peppers until soft. Add sausage slices and Cajun seasoning.

Stir in cooked rice and diced tomatoes. Add a little chicken broth if the mixture looks dry. Simmer until everything becomes hot and flavorful.

Easy Sheet-Pan Chicken Sausage Dinner Ideas

Sausage, Broccoli, And Potatoes

Sheet-pan meals simplify both cooking and cleanup. Toss potato cubes with olive oil, garlic, paprika, salt, and pepper. Roast them until they begin to soften.

Add broccoli florets and sliced sausage. Continue roasting until the vegetables become tender and the sausage develops browned edges.

These chicken sausage dinner ideas require very little hands-on cooking. You can prepare the ingredients while the oven heats, then let the oven handle the rest.

Sausage With Brussels Sprouts And Apples

Sweet apples pair surprisingly well with savory sausage. Cut Brussels sprouts in half and slice a firm apple into wedges.

Toss everything with olive oil, thyme, black pepper, and a small amount of maple syrup. Roast until the vegetables caramelize and the sausage becomes hot.

The combination offers sweet, savory, earthy, and slightly tangy flavors in every bite.

Sausage And Root Vegetable Roast

Use carrots, sweet potatoes, parsnips, and onions for a hearty autumn-style dinner. Cut everything into similar-sized pieces so they cook evenly.

Add sliced chicken sausage during the second half of roasting. Season with rosemary, garlic, and black pepper.

For a bright finish, drizzle the finished dish with lemon juice. The acidity keeps the roasted vegetables from tasting too heavy.

How To Make Chicken Sausage Taste Better

Use The Right Cooking Method

The cooking method can change the final texture dramatically. Sautéing creates browned edges, while roasting provides deeper caramelization.

Grilling adds smoky flavor, and simmering keeps sausage tender. Therefore, choose the method based on your desired result.

For many chicken sausage dinner ideas, browning the sausage first adds extra flavor. However, avoid overcooking it because excessive heat can make it dry.

Build Flavor In Layers

Start with aromatics such as onion and garlic. Then add vegetables, herbs, spices, and sauce.

Acid also matters. Lemon juice, vinegar, or tomatoes can brighten rich meals.

Finally, add fresh herbs or grated cheese immediately before serving. These small finishing touches can make simple meals taste more complete.

Choose Complementary Ingredients

Chicken sausage pairs well with sweet, savory, spicy, creamy, and acidic flavors. Apples and maple syrup provide sweetness. Tomatoes and lemon provide acidity.

Mustard adds tang, while cheese adds richness. Peppers and chili flakes create heat.

Tips For Cooking Chicken Sausage Perfectly

Avoid Overcooking

Fully cooked sausage only needs thorough reheating and browning. Excessive cooking can make the texture dry.

Use moderate heat when sautéing. Turn the sausage regularly so it browns evenly.

For raw sausage, follow the package instructions and cook it completely before serving.

Slice For Faster Cooking

Slicing sausage increases the surface area that touches the pan. As a result, you get more browned edges and faster heating.

Thin slices work well in pasta and rice dishes. Larger pieces work better for sheet-pan meals and grilling.

Do Not Crowd The Pan

Overcrowding causes ingredients to steam instead of brown. Use a wide skillet and leave space between sausage pieces.

If necessary, cook the sausage in batches. This small step improves texture and flavor.
